Attackers Move Faster, Target Management Planes

CrowdStrike's 2026 Global Threat Report shows eCrime breakout time—the window between initial access and lateral movement—now averages 29 minutes, a 65% acceleration from 2024. That speed increase is materializing in active campaigns targeting Microsoft SharePoint Server, VMware vCenter, PTC Windchill, SonicWall SMA appliances, and N-able N-central platforms, all of which have seen exploitation tied to ransomware deployment in the past week.

The common thread: exposed management planes and collaboration systems where patching lags or internet-reachable surfaces remain unaddressed. For enterprise buyers, this shifts the urgency calculus on segmentation, patch operations, and whether to keep on-premises infrastructure externally accessible.

SharePoint Server Exploitation Drives Ransomware Deployment

Microsoft SharePoint Server CVE-2025-45659 is being exploited in active ransomware campaigns, affecting SharePoint Server 2016, 2019, and Subscription Edition. The flaw enables arbitrary code execution on unpatched servers and carries a CVSS score of 8.8 with an EPSS probability of 9.86% at time of disclosure. Cyware's threat briefing confirms exploitation is underway, with remediation timelines that lagged expected patch cycles by weeks.

This vulnerability increases pressure on organizations running on-premises SharePoint to evaluate patch latency as a structural risk. If your environment cannot sustain emergency patching within a 29-minute breakout window, the cost conversation shifts to compensating controls—network segmentation, internet exposure reduction, and accelerated cloud migration. Buyers weighing SharePoint against Google Workspace, Box, or other managed collaboration stacks now have a concrete data point on the operational cost of maintaining internet-exposed on-prem deployments.

PTC Windchill Campaign Exposes 43 Organizations

The Cl0p ransomware group exploited PTC Windchill and FlexPLM CVE-2025-12569—a critical improper input validation flaw—to compromise 43 organizations, including Shell, General Electric, and Philips. The vulnerability targets internet-exposed PLM systems, enabling data theft before encryption. The attack underscores that product lifecycle management platforms are now high-value targets, not just ERP and financial systems.

For enterprises evaluating PLM vendors, this changes procurement criteria. Security posture of external endpoints becomes a vendor comparison issue alongside feature parity. Buyers should press PTC—and competing vendors such as Siemens, Dassault Systèmes, and SAP—on patch SLAs, hardening guidance, and whether hosted deployment options eliminate internet exposure entirely. Budget for external attack surface reduction and emergency response now belongs in the PLM refresh conversation.

VMware vCenter Flaws Enable Root Access and Ransomware

Broadcom VMware vCenter vulnerabilities CVE-2025-59309 and CVE-2025-59310 are being exploited to gain root access, establish persistence via cron jobs and systemd, and deploy a Babuk-derived ransomware variant using the .babyk extension. The attack chain demonstrates that virtualization management planes are attractive targets precisely because they offer control over entire fleets of workloads.

This raises the question of whether to continue running self-managed vCenter or shift to alternatives with different exposure profiles—Nutanix, Microsoft, or public-cloud-native control planes where the management surface is not customer-operated. For buyers in refresh cycles, the exploitability of the management layer is now a procurement variable, not just hypervisor performance or licensing cost. Budget for segmentation design, privileged access management, and whether vCenter remains internet-adjacent at all.

RMM and VPN Appliances Under Active Attack

N-able N-central CVE-2025-18577—a critical authentication bypass enabling unauthenticated admin access—is being used to deploy StormEncryptor ransomware. Separately, SonicWall SMA1000 vulnerabilities CVE-2025-15409 and CVE-2025-15410, including a CVSS 10.0 flaw, are linked to active compromise and ransomware operations.

These flaws affect the managed service and remote access markets, where platforms compete partly on security assurances. For MSP buyers evaluating N-able, ConnectWise, or Kaseya, remote-management convenience must now be weighed against platform exposure. Expect increased demand for MFA enforcement, segmentation, and vendor transparency on exploitable RMM issues. For remote access, buyers will likely accelerate replacement of exposed VPN appliances or increase spend on monitoring, virtual patching, and lifecycle refresh, especially when comparing SonicWall to Palo Alto Networks, Fortinet, Zscaler, or Cisco.

AI Agents Reshape Detection and Response

CrowdStrike reports that AI agent-triggered detection leads are growing at 2.5 times the rate of human-triggered ones, signaling a shift in both adversary and defender workflows. This metric matters in platform procurement against Microsoft Defender, Palo Alto Networks Cortex, SentinelOne, and Trellix, where time-to-detect and time-to-contain are evaluation criteria.

The 29-minute breakout window makes automated detection and identity protection more valuable than manual triage. Buyers will re-evaluate SOC staffing assumptions and increase interest in AI-assisted detection and response. The budget question is whether AI reduces headcount needs or simply raises the expectation for 24/7 containment. Either way, the shift from point tools to MDR/XDR accelerates.

What to Watch

Track patch cycles for SharePoint, VMware, PTC, and other management-plane software. If your organization cannot patch within the 29-minute breakout window, compensating controls become the primary defense. Evaluate whether exposed on-premises infrastructure justifies the operational cost versus managed alternatives. In vendor evaluations, demand specific metrics on patch SLAs, hardening guidance, and whether hosted options eliminate internet exposure. The speed of exploitation now dictates the speed of procurement decisions.
